Ho₁In₅Co₁ is an experimental intermetallic semiconductor compound combining holmium, indium, and cobalt in a fixed stoichiometric ratio. This material belongs to the rare-earth intermetallic family and is primarily of research interest for investigating electronic properties and phase behavior in complex ternary systems rather than established industrial production. The combination of a rare-earth element (holmium) with transition metals (cobalt) and a group-13 element (indium) suggests potential applications in thermoelectric devices, magnetic materials research, or specialized electronic components, though practical engineering use remains limited to specialized research and development contexts.
